This world—

At the bottom layer of the Cultivation World, large and small families were scattered across the land like countless grains of sand in a galaxy, and that was not without reason.

Only cultivators

had more opportunities to provide their Descendants with Spirit Items that would help them cross the threshold of the first step into cultivation, making it easier to nurture cultivators who had entered the cultivation class.

Through generation after generation of inheritance, countless family powers, great and small, took shape.

For these Cultivation Family powers,

a core resource capable of sustaining their inheritance was of paramount importance.

Just as the Spirit Fields opened up by the tiny Spirit Spring in Azure Mountain Town were to the Hu Family, and the Spirit Fruit Grove in River Pond Town was to the alliance of several Cultivation Families,

they were the most precious core of a family's inheritance.

Whether it was the Hu Family or the Zheng Family, the reason their Cultivation Families had endured for over a hundred years was inseparably tied to the Spirit Items they produced.

Only because they had a steady stream of cultivation Spirit Items could they nurture Clan Cultivators generation after generation.

However,

such inheritance was not without its drawbacks.

Because the Cloud Water Sect took fifty percent of the Harvest as taxes, the Spirit Items produced by these Spirit Lands had to supply the cultivation of the family's high-level cultivators while also providing Spirit Items for the family's children to comprehend Qi Sense. Their consumption and expenditures could only barely match the output of their Spirit Fields.

There was simply no way for them to Grow Stronger.

This was why, even after a hundred years of inheritance, these Cultivation Families had not grown overly large.

It was not that they did not want to,

but that they could not.

To produce more junior Clan Cultivators, they could only consume more Spirit Items and cast a wide net, nurturing cultivators from within the family.

But after the core resources of these small families paid their taxes to the Cloud Water Sect, their own various expenditures took up another large portion. Where would they find surplus Spirit Item resources to expand the scale of their Clan Cultivators?

Being able to maintain the number of Clan Cultivators was already quite good.

Moreover,

although this method of maintaining a Cultivation Family's inheritance was stable, for these small family powers, once any great upheaval occurred, it could easily cause the inheritance to break.

Once the inheritance broke,

it meant falling completely down the social ladder and becoming a power of the mortal class.

To climb back up again,

the danger and hardship involved could not be fully summed up by A Sentence such as "difficult."

Even Cultivation Families that had entered the Cultivation World found it so difficult.

For the vast mass of ordinary mortals,

it was even harder!

Spirit Items were precious treasures even to cultivators,

Not to Mention mortals.

The mortal class,

if they wanted to step through the threshold of cultivation, they had to either stumble upon some immense opportunity—

for instance, when entering the mountains, they might luckily encounter a cultivation Spirit Item such as a stalk of Spirit Grass, swallow it, and then, with extraordinary fortune, succeed in Qi Sensing on their very first attempt.

Or perhaps some other unexpected event might occur, allowing them to fight for and obtain a Spirit Item that served as their first pot of gold.

After the first person luckily succeeded in Qi Sensing and entered the cultivation class,

if his opportunities were sufficient and he could make a name for himself in the Cultivation World, earning Spirit Items such as Spirit Rice and Spirit Grain, then he could more smoothly raise his Descendants to become cultivators.

Step by step, they would slowly evolve into a Cultivation Family.

Of course,

this was difficult.

Most cultivators at this bottom layer lacked opportunities and could only rely on absorbing the thin spiritual energy in the air and refining it for their own use. Raising their cultivation was difficult enough; Let Alone having spare cultivation Spirit Items to open the path of cultivation for their Descendants.

And even more bottom-layer rogue cultivators,

unless they reached their twilight years and wished to return to their roots like fallen leaves returning to the soil,

otherwise,

hardly any of them spent much effort raising their own juniors.

The crowd in the square clamored noisily.

Zhang Qingyuan remained silent.

Though he had only been here for three years,

he could already sense the generational inheritance that sustained this cultivation world, the foundation upon which the Cultivation World was built.

From ancient history until now,

Cultivation Families had constantly suffered disasters and fallen into mortal powers, while mortals had continually risen through good fortune, establishing new Cultivation Family inheritances.

Like the tides rising and falling,

like vegetation withering and flourishing,

the growth and decline of families occurred endlessly within the Cultivation World,

just like the cycle of history.

Zhang Qingyuan swept his gaze across the crowd.

Their faces were filled with excitement,

but also tension and unease.

The people who had come knew in their hearts

that this journey would probably not be as easy as they had imagined. They might even encounter danger to life and death, but such a fine opportunity was rare indeed.

It was something they were unwilling to give up.

Within the crowd,

Zhang Qingyuan also saw several Jianghu Rangers gripping their weapons tightly.

Their expressions were resolute.

All of them had joined this action in hopes of seeking a sliver of Immortal Destiny that might allow them to transcend their current station.

In the mortal world,

there existed the Jianghu and Martial Arts.

It was simply that most Jianghu Rangers treated Martial Arts as a springboard into the immortal gates.

They learned skills to protect themselves,

then traveled across the land, or entered the Deep Mountains and Old Forests in search of Spirit Items, hunted Demonic Beasts, and so on. All for the sake of obtaining a Spirit Item, developing Qi Sense, and finally stepping into the Cultivation World.

Jianghu martial artists—

they were the transitional class between immortals and mortals.

Compared to ordinary mortals, these Jianghu martial artists naturally had a far greater chance of obtaining Spirit Items.

However,

compared with cultivation power,

mortal Martial Arts truly differed by a vast distance.

Even after cultivating to the Innate Realm, True Qi could only barely break through the Demonic Qi defenses of Demonic Creatures at the First and Second Levels of Spirit Essence. Let Alone the fact that Demonic Creatures also possessed innate spells.

Forget about hunting them; being able to preserve one's life before a Demonic Creature at the First and Second Levels of Spirit Essence was already quite good.

Even with power that surpassed mortals,

it was still incomparably difficult for mortal martial artists to enter the Cultivation World.

Ever since word spread of the monkey disaster in River Pond Town,

quite a few nearby martial artists and Jianghu Rangers had come and gathered in River Pond Town, hoping for a chance to participate in this affair and gain a sliver of opportunity.

After what happened last night,

the Jianghu Rangers still within River Pond Town had all joined the Zheng Family and several other Cultivation Families,

taking part in this battle.

"Hah!"

Zhang Qingyuan was stirred within.

A hundred flavors churned in his heart.

He did not know what he felt.

At last, he understood somewhat

what it meant for plucking a single hair to benefit all under heaven.

Those low-level humanoid Monkey Demons were Chicken Rib trash that Zhang Qingyuan did not think much of, something he could toss aside at will.

Yet in the eyes of All Beings struggling in the mortal world,

they were a sliver of opportunity that could change their fates,

worth staking their entire fortunes and lives upon!

Thinking back on the past,

Zhang Qingyuan could not help sighing at his own good fortune.

He had been born into a Cultivation Family.

Though his parents had merely been bottom-layer Spirit Planters from the Zhang Family's Branch Lineage, and both had died early, his starting point had at least already surpassed that of countless mortals.

Under the care of his parents in this life and the nurturing provided by Spirit Grain,

he had successfully sensed Qi before the age of ten,

becoming a member of the quasi-Cultivation World.

Moreover,

after his parents died, those few portions of Spirit Fields had remained under the name of a child like him. There had been no messy, distressing matters such as vicious relatives or Family Elders seizing his property.

Of course,

this was not unrelated to the fact that Zhang Qingyuan had already developed Qi Sense before then, had already become a prospective quasi-cultivator and a member among the Zhang Family cultivators,

as well as the fairness of those Old Men holding power within the Zhang Family.

But that in itself

was his good fortune!

Countless thoughts flickered through his mind.

At this moment,

Patriarch Zheng and the leaders of several Cultivation Families had already organized the party.

Not long after,

without too much empty ceremony,

the group set out in a mighty procession toward the deep mountains near the Spirit Fruit Grove.
